The Possibility For Temporal Movement Using Vessels & Wormholes

A concept of time travel using spaceship technology and wormholes persists firmly inside a for theoretical physics. Wormholes, known as Einstein-Rosen bridges, offer the possible shortcut across the cosmos, permitting for potentially faster-than-light passage. However, creating and a reliable wormhole could necessitate strange matter possessing negative energy, the substance currently remains totally hypothetical. Furthermore, if this wormhole could be constructed, traversing them securely in a spaceship presents formidable difficulties, and the issues linked by altering the past persist unsettled.
